#### 18 Boat length restrictions
18 Boat length restrictions
> > (1) For the Act, section 68(6A), it is a condition of a hauling net (general purpose) endorsement that the endorsement holder does not use a boat to take fish in the fishery if the measured length of the boat is more than 6m.
>
> > (2) For the Act, section 68(6A), it is a condition of a garfish net (hauling) endorsement, pilchard, anchovy and bait net (hauling) endorsement or purse seine net endorsement that the endorsement holder does not use a boat to take fish in the fishery if the measured length of the boat is more than 20m (the maximum boat length).
>
> > (3) A boat is exempt from the maximum boat length if—
> >
> > > (a) the boat is an exempt boat, and
> >
> > > (b) the boat displays—
> > >
> > > > (i) the unique vessel identifier for the boat, or
> > >
> > > > (ii) the identifying number of the boat, in accordance with subclause (4).
>
> > (4) The identifying number of the boat must be displayed—
> >
> > > (a) on both sides of the outside of the bow or wheelhouse, and
> >
> > > (b) following the letters “LFB”, and
> >
> > > (c) using letters and figures that are—
> > >
> > > > (i) clearly visible, and
> > >
> > > > (ii) in a colour that contrasts with the boat, and
> > >
> > > > (iii) at least 300mm high and 150mm wide.
>
> > (5) In this clause—
> >
> > measured length of a boat means the measured length specified in the most recent certificate of survey for the boat.
